Deal Details
Walmart has MSI Codex R Gaming Desktop (Codex R 13NUC5-080US) on sale for $699. Shipping is free.

Thanks to Community Member wacked for sharing this deal.

Specs:
  • MSI MAG FORGE Computer Case
  • Intel i5-13400F 10-Core (6P+4E) / 16-Thread Processor
  • ARGB Fan CPU Air Cooler
  • MSI PRO B760-VC WIFI Intel B760 ATX Motherboard
  • 16GB (2x8GB) DDR5 5200MHz Memory
  • 1TB M.2 PCIe Gen 3 NVMe Solid State Drive
  • N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4060 8GB Graphics Card
  • 80+ Gold 650W Power Supply
  • Windows 11 Home

According to this spec sheet ( https://storage-asset.msi.com/exc...-080US.pdf ), the motherboard in this prebuilt is the PRO B760-VC WIFI. This motherboard has 4 dimm slots, so if you wish to add 2 more sticks to run in a 4 dimm configuration (more stressful on the cpu memory controller, as it remains dual channel), you can.
